Output 3c538993c60631afd3ceef9b43cf6f9cef947e85a4bb00543116ed0eca6edc4e:0

value
2570837734
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6fc6a5de60c957812a09b1d2b15b272075694d60 OP_EQUALVERIFY OP_CHECKSIG
address
1BC1ybPeaZnA7YHcjiEM3sqGVXvvJ1wU3i
transaction
3c538993c60631afd3ceef9b43cf6f9cef947e85a4bb00543116ed0eca6edc4e
spent
true